"We will make our promises happen" assured the president of SYRIZA completing his tour in Crete.

“The government of the Left will claim the German allowances”

With a wreath at the monument for the fallen from the Nazi in Viannos, from where he announced the nomination of Manolis Glezos for the EU Parliament, Alexis Tsipras completed his tour in Crete. "It's our duty to pay homage and our duty to remember. To not forget that if today the European people live in freedom and have beat the specter of intolerance, the black ideology of fascism, it's because some gave their lives and thousands were those who gave their lives in our country" the leader of the main opposition said. Noting that 70 years later "the historical request for physical rehabilitation of the German side of the war reparations remains unfulfilled" Tsipras also stressed that the government of the Left "will claim this unfulfilled debt" and announced that "we decided to grace the European ballot of SYRIZA with Manolis Glezos, the great face of National Resistance, the tireless fighter for social justice".

As he stated, this decision signifies two things: "First, we won't face this election as a simple confrontation, but as a showdown with particularly patriotic and national character" and urged all Greek men and women "regardless of whether they ever found themselves in the Left or if they believe in the ideas of the Left to strengthen SYRIZA in order to put an end to this disaster experienced by our country in the last four years by the governments of the memorandum: "A great and overwhelming victory of SYRIZA is needed to get ahead, to leave the government of disaster, do away with the memoranda of barbarism". The second theme that marks this decision is that SYRIZA and Glezos "want to ask the big question of the restoration of this historical debt towards the Greek people at European level and within the European Parliament, where Glezos, as the oldest MEP, if elected by the vote of our people, will chair the first meeting, raising the issue of German reparations and the loan holder".

"We will make our promises happen" he assured and added: "This is said from the history of the struggles of the Greek people. The history of the struggles of patriots here in Crete and anywhere else in the country, sacrifices and struggles that remain unfulfilled. We will fight for this historical debt and we believe that with the help of our people and with your help we will achieve our goal".
